My mother's cat (my cat's sister) is approaching 16 and had been having pretty obvious problems with arthritis, so the vet started her on Dasuquin Advanced ~8 months ago. I was a bit skeptical about the effectiveness, but I've been religiously giving her a full capsule every day.

Interesting enough, over time, her mobility has improved. The other day she was up on a bed where she used to sleep or lounge and look out the window, and I asked my mother if she'd done something like put a box for her to use to jump up. She said no, that she'd gotten up there by herself. She's now regularly back on the bed.

So maybe this glucosamine/chondroitin plus a few other ingredients treatment does work over a period of months. Nothing else has changed in her living situation or diet.

Feeby (17+ yo) was originally on Glyco Flex Plus (glucosamine, chondroitin, and green lipped mussels) which helped her immensely, but the 'taste' of the mussels apparently took its toll. I then started her on Cosequin (a cousin of Dasuquin), but somehow, she could taste it as well. Now, she is on Noden's Cat Joint & Hip beef flavored liquid (also glucosamine, chondroitin, as well as MSM) and it seems to be doing the trick too!

Just mentioning other options that your mother can try should something in the current supplement go 'awry' with her cat down the road!
